You are hard working no dispute there but according to fmcsr any machine that articulates must be secured on all four corners of the front of the unit and rear unit unless it is equiped with a mechanical locking device. The only thing i dislike about drivers is to make a statement that I'm only going 10 miles! Accidents can happen at anytime and if you cause injuries those lawyers for the plaintiff will have a field day with you in court. And the dot will be right behind. Your right though people should be nice about giving their opinions. Be safe ! And cover your ass against the money grabbers. You should have a small green book with the fmcsr's in the truck.(its required)
